Egypt is pretty amazing, with some of the best story telling and NPC’s I’ve ever seen in an mmo. In fact the story there would beat most single player games and more than a few novels. The two Egypt maps are also full to overflowing with memorable and beloved NPC’s. I especially liked Phtamose and his children the Sentinels. Their story was very touching, sometimes humorous, and often poignant.
That said, the area has more than its share of complex and sometimes difficult quests, and I found the Ankh dungeon final boss fight borderline frustrating. Further, it was interesting how my first time through Egypt I was feeling all smug that I was close to wrapping it up, when I come across a hologram in the Orochi camp that set off the quest chain from hell, with the finale ‘In the Dusty Dark’ tomb raid making me curse the day I ever became a gamer! lol Fortunately though that quest chain was much easier the second time around, and on a broader note, the Secret World quests by and large hold up much better on repeat playthroughs than those of other mmo’s I’ve tried.
